Chelsea legend, Gianfranco Zola says Napoli striker Victor Osimhen will do well at Stamford Bridge if he makes the move to London.

Osimhen is one of the most talked about players in world football right now and a man that the club are reportedly very keen to try and acquire during the January window as they seek to add an elite forward to the attack.

But the club have been dealt a blow in their pursuit of Osimhen, after the Italians came out in the media and revealed that the big Nigerian is very close to agreeing a new deal with the now.

Now Fabrizio Romano is saying he doesn’t expect him to leave Napoli this winter, and only a crazy offer will get a deal done for the man.

However – as talk about the Nigerian’s future continues to ramp up about a potential £120million move, Zola has opened up and claimed that Osimhen would do very well at Stamford Bridge if he signs for the club.

“I rate him as one of the top strikers around at the moment, for his energy, for his ability to score and also play with the opposition. I’m sure he can be a success in the Premier League as well for sure,” Zola told Obionepodcast.

“Of course the way, you know for what I see with Chelsea I think a player with this quality will do very well.

“He will change a lot of things for CHELSEA to the positive in my opinion but again as I said, I truly believe that it was the right thing to stay again one more year with Napoli.”
